## Building Access — Spares Room (Hullbrook Annex)

Contractors: the spare hardware room is down the east corridor on the ground floor, third door on the left. Sign in at the front desk first and grab a visitor lanyard. Anything you take out, jot it in the blue logbook — yes, even the little stuff. The door self-locks, so don't wedge it. To get in, punch in the code below.

staff pass of hagug-taguf = bdg-HJ-9

**Action item 7: fix webhook retry semantics (owner: platform pod)**

During the Saltmere outage, Hookline retried failed deliveries forever with a fixed 2-second gap, which hammered the recovering endpoint and made everything worse. We're moving to capped exponential backoff with jitter, plus a dead-letter shelf after the final attempt. If you're picking this up as a new contractor: the retry loop lives in the dispatcher module, nowhere else. Target constants for the new scheme are below.

limits module of bahap-yaweg:
BUDGETS = {
    "praion": 741,
    "istax": 629,
    "holdor": 926,
    "ulaion": 219,
    "gorwyn": 412,
}

**Alert: Quillmark Autocomplete Anomaly**

The Quillmark address autocomplete widget is returning suggestions for queries shorter than the enforced three-character minimum. This bypasses the rate-limit tier and may expose the upstream geocoder to enumeration. Triggered on the Fenchurch staging cluster at 04:12. No customer data confirmed leaked. Validate input gating and token scoping. Triage steps and rollback instructions are on the internal page below.

runbook for yageg-tafop: https://superset.merlaqnet.local/deploy/projects/issue/display/repo/projects/ticket/e6ac41f4bf7bc116ee61994c